Understanding Commercial Windows

Commercial windows are created to stand up to the rigors of high traffic and varying weather. They are generally bigger and more robust than residential windows, typically including specialized materials and finishes to boost resilience and energy performance. These windows can be made from various products, consisting of aluminum, steel, and composite products, each with its own set of advantages and upkeep requirements.

Typical Issues with Commercial Windows

  1. Split or Broken Glass: One of the most typical issues, specifically in high-traffic areas, is split or broken glass. This can be triggered by unintentional impacts, serious weather, and even thermal stress.
  2. Seal Failure: Over time, the seals that keep the window panes airtight can deteriorate, resulting in drafts, moisture infiltration, and increased energy expenses.
  3. Hardware Malfunction: Locks, hinges, and other hardware can wear or become misaligned, making it difficult to open or close windows properly.
  4. Frame Damage: The frames of business windows can warp, rot, or rust, particularly in environments with high humidity or direct exposure to the elements.
  5. Condensation: Excessive condensation in between the panes of double glazing windows repairs (Recommended Website)-glazed windows can reduce exposure and show a failed seal.
  6. Energy Inefficiency: Older windows might not satisfy present energy effectiveness requirements, causing greater heating & cooling costs.

The Importance of Timely Maintenance

Routine upkeep is crucial for the longevity and performance of commercial windows. Disregarding these jobs can cause more significant and costly repairs down the line. Here are some crucial upkeep practices:

  • Inspection: Regularly inspect windows for signs of damage, such as fractures, loose seals, and used hardware.
  • Cleaning up: Clean windows and frames to eliminate dust, dirt, and debris that can build up and cause damage.
  • Lubrication: Lubricate moving parts to guarantee smooth operation and avoid wear.
  • Seal Replacement: Replace harmed or degraded seals to preserve airtightness and energy performance.
  • Expert Inspections: Schedule regular expert assessments to catch concerns early and prevent them from intensifying.

The Process of Commercial Window Repair

The procedure of business window repair generally includes several steps:

  1. Assessment: An expert specialist will inspect the windows to identify the particular issues and figure out the finest strategy.
  2. Quote: Based on the assessment, the service technician will supply a comprehensive quotation for the repair work.
  3. Scheduling: Once the quote is approved, the repair is scheduled at a time that lessens interruption to the organization.
  4. Preparation: The location around the windows is prepared to secure the surrounding surfaces and make sure a clean workplace.
  5. Repair: The professional will perform the needed repairs, which might consist of replacement of glass, seals, hardware, or frames.
  6. Checking: After the repair, the technician will test the windows to guarantee they function appropriately and fulfill all safety and performance standards.
  7. Cleanup: The workspace is cleaned up, and any debris is eliminated.
  8. Final Inspection: A final inspection is performed to make sure the repair fulfills the customer’s fulfillment.

Frequently Asked Questions About Commercial Window Repair

What are the indications that my commercial windows need repair?

  • Split or broken glass
  • Drafts or air leaks
  • Difficulty opening or closing windows
  • Noticeable damage to frames or hardware
  • Extreme condensation in between panes

How often should commercial windows be examined?

  • It is suggested to inspect business windows a minimum of once a year, with more regular examinations in high-traffic or harsh environments.

Can I repair industrial windows myself?

  • Minor issues, such as cleansing and lubrication, can typically be handled internal. Nevertheless, more intricate repairs should be delegated specialists to ensure security and quality.

How much does industrial window repair expense?

  • The cost can differ widely depending upon the degree of the damage and the type of windows. Easy repairs, such as changing a seal, might cost a couple of hundred dollars, while more extensive repairs, like replacing a frame, can cost a number of thousand dollars.

What should I look for when picking a commercial window repair service?

  • Look for a service with an excellent credibility, experienced specialists, and a performance history of quality work. Look for evaluations, certifications, and warranties on their services.

How long does industrial window repair take?

  • The period can differ depending upon the intricacy of the repair. Basic repairs may be completed in a few hours, while more substantial projects can take a day or more.
